    [Top Giver & Agency Series] The Power of Relationships and Masterminds in Business With Eric Berman

    22/1/2026 | 48 min
    Eric Berman is the Founder and Mastermind Leader of Speakeasy Mastermind, a private global community that brings experienced entrepreneurs together for collaboration, problem-solving, and business growth. He is also the Founder and CEO of Brandetize and Celebritize, companies focused on digital marketing and brand visibility for thought leaders, consumer brands, and influencers. Prior to these ventures, Eric co-founded CollegeClub.com, an early large-scale online community, where he held executive roles during its rapid growth. He also advises companies, works with venture capitalists, and hosts the Inside the Speakeasy podcast.
    In this episode…
    Strong businesses rarely win on tactics alone. What separates the companies that endure from those that stall is often something harder to quantify but easier to feel once it's missing. So what really gives entrepreneurs a lasting edge when markets shift, tools change, and competition intensifies?
    Drawing on decades of entrepreneurial experience, Eric Berman explains that meaningful relationships outperform tactics in the long run. He highlights how trust, openness, and long-term alignment turn connections into compounding assets rather than transactional exchanges. The result is better decisions, faster growth, and fewer blind spots over time. He also explains how performance-based partnerships and masterminds create accountability while unlocking opportunities that rarely emerge in isolation.
    In this episode of the Inspired Insider Podcast, Dr. Jeremy Weisz sits down with Eric Berman, Founder and Mastermind Leader of Speakeasy Mastermind, to discuss the power of relationships and masterminds in business. They explore how trust-based partnerships drive growth, how masterminds evolve into scalable communities, and why long-term leverage matters more than short-term wins. Eric also shares hard-earned lessons about focus, niche selection, and building businesses through collaboration.

    [Top Agency Series] Scaling Revenue Through Innovative Affiliates With Rick Gardiner

    20/1/2026 | 47 min
    Rick Gardiner is the Founder and CEO of iAffiliate Management, a boutique performance marketing agency helping DTC e-commerce brands grow revenue through high-impact affiliate and partner programs. With over 20 years of experience, Rick has helped brands — from fast-growing startups to established names like Groupon and Home Chef — turn affiliate marketing into a scalable revenue engine. A former Division I athlete turned entrepreneur, he brings a disciplined, team-first approach and a passion for building aligned, high-value partnerships in an ever-evolving affiliate landscape.
    In this episode…
    Growing a brand isn't just about products — it's about partnerships that expand reach, influence, and revenue. Many companies struggle to use affiliate marketing and strategic collaborations effectively, leaving money and opportunities on the table. How can brands leverage these channels to grow smarter and faster?
    According to Rick Gardiner, a seasoned performance marketing expert, the key is to focus on strategic, high-quality partnerships rather than quantity. He emphasizes the importance of aligning affiliate programs with content creators, influencers, and PR efforts while avoiding pitfalls such as paid search conflicts and compliance issues. By taking a relationship-driven approach, brands can drive measurable growth, stand out in crowded markets, and turn niche products into national successes. Real-world examples — from helping saturated brands gain market share to elevating smaller brands through mass media placements — show the power of thoughtful, well-executed collaborations.
    In this episode of the Inspired Insider Podcast, Dr. Jeremy Weisz sits down with Rick Gardiner, Founder and CEO of iAffiliate Management, to discuss scaling growth through affiliate and strategic partnerships. They explore building quality partnerships, navigating compliance and tech tools, and leveraging cross-brand collaborations. Rick also shares tips for integrating affiliates into broader revenue strategies.

    [Top Agency Series] Why SEO and Strategy Still Win in an AI-Driven Search World With Cameron Libutti

    15/1/2026 | 52 min
    Cameron LiButti is the Founder and CEO of Bidview Marketing, a data-driven performance marketing agency specializing in digital media, analytics, and development. With a background in engineering consulting and years of experience leading marketing ventures and high-performing teams, Cameron built Bidview on a principle of prioritizing ROI and tailored solutions over one-size-fits-all tactics. Under his leadership, the agency focuses on intentional growth strategies that turn attention into measurable business outcomes. Beyond Bidview, he shares expertise on modern SEO and marketing through content and speaking engagements. 
    In this episode…
    Search is changing faster than ever, and AI is reshaping how people find answers online. Many business owners worry that the strategies they've relied on for years are becoming obsolete. But are the fundamentals of SEO and marketing strategy really being replaced, or are they more important than ever?
    SEO remains effective because search engines and AI models draw from the same trust and relevance signals, says Cameron LiButti, a data-driven digital marketing strategist. He highlights that strong websites, clear positioning, local optimization, and real authority continue to drive bottom-funnel leads, even as AI changes the front end of search. The main impact is more predictable growth for businesses that focus on fundamentals instead of chasing hype. He also emphasizes aligning strategy with market size, competition, and buyer intent. This approach prevents wasted spending and sets realistic expectations as platforms evolve.
    In this episode of the Inspired Insider Podcast, Dr. Jeremy Weisz sits down with Cameron LiButti, Founder and CEO of Bidview Marketing, to discuss why SEO and strategy still win in an AI-driven search world. They cover how AI affects search behavior, why bottom-funnel SEO remains critical, and how data-driven strategy drives measurable growth. Cameron also shares practical guidance on adapting marketing without overreacting to AI trends.

    [Private Equity & Top Author Series] Servant Leadership Meets Private Equity With Adam Coffey

    13/1/2026 | 51 min
    Adam Coffey is the Chairman and CEO of The Chairman Group, a high-level peer network for business leaders. Over his 25-year career as a CEO, he has built four companies for nine private equity firms, completed 58 acquisitions, and led exits totaling billions of dollars. A #1 best-selling author, US Army veteran, and international speaker, Adam shares actionable strategies in private equity, M&A, and building high-performance cultures, blending military discipline with cutting-edge business expertise.
    In this episode…
    Scaling a company to a billion-dollar empire requires strategy, discipline, and execution. Many entrepreneurs struggle to know which levers to pull, which pitfalls to avoid, or how to adapt under pressure. How can leaders combine strong leadership, operational excellence, and smart acquisitions to achieve lasting growth?
    According to Adam Coffey, a seasoned CEO and private equity expert, scaling a company requires disciplined leadership, operational rigor, and strategic acquisitions. He explains how mastering profit levers like pricing, margin expansion, and M&A strategy drives growth while avoiding pitfalls such as impatience or chasing "fixer-uppers." By applying lessons from his military service and GE experience, Adam shows how humility, adaptability, and relentless execution create lasting value, offering entrepreneurs and executives a clear blueprint for building and selling high-performing companies.
    In this episode of the Inspired Insider Podcast, Dr. Jeremy Weisz sits down with Adam Coffey, Chairman and CEO of The Chairman Group, to discuss scaling businesses through private equity and strategic acquisitions. They explore growth playbooks, high-stakes deal execution, and the frameworks Adam uses to help founders and leadership teams multiply company value. Adam also shares insights on team culture, disciplined leadership, and navigating mergers and acquisitions for extraordinary exits.

    [SaaS & Israel Series] Mastering Product-Led Growth in SaaS With Yoni Tserruya

    08/1/2026 | 49 min
    Yoni Tserruya is the Co-founder and CEO of Lusha, an AI-powered sales intelligence platform built for B2B teams. Under his leadership, Lusha has grown to serve over one million users and more than 15,000 customers worldwide, raising over $40 million in funding. With a background as an iOS developer, Yoni is passionate about product-led growth and building AI-driven tools that help sales teams automate outreach, personalize engagement, and have more effective, human conversations at scale.
    In this episode…
    Modern sales success depends on timing, relevance, and insight — not just volume. Teams everywhere are searching for ways to identify real buying intent and reach prospects before competitors do. What does it take to build a system that turns raw data into meaningful, high-conversion conversations?
    According to Yoni Tserruya, a seasoned SaaS founder and product-led growth advocate, the answer lies in listening closely to users and letting behavior guide strategy. He explains how shifting focus from assumptions to real usage patterns revealed a massive opportunity in sales intelligence, prompting a pivotal pivot that reshaped the company's trajectory. By prioritizing accurate data, seamless integrations, and AI-driven automation, this approach enabled sales teams to move from generic outreach to signal-based engagement. 
    In this episode of the Inspired Insider Podcast, Dr. Jeremy Weisz sits down with Yoni Tserruya, Co-founder and CEO of Lusha, to discuss building an AI-first sales intelligence platform through product-led growth. They explore pivoting based on user behavior, leveraging real-time data signals, and scaling a SaaS company with a freemium model. Yoni also shares insights on team building, automation, and the future of RevOps in an AI-driven world.

Acerca de INspired INsider Podcast

INspiredINsider.com Show with Dr. Jeremy Weisz features interviews with successful and inspirational entrepreneurs, authors, and visionary leaders. The interviews reveal deeply personal stories and explore the tough journey of Big Challenges or Big Mistakes that the inspirational leaders overcame to achieve success. Here are some inspiring stories you will find: - Jonny Imerman with Imerman Angels--Listen to how one guest fought and beat cancer. He then started an organization to match others to help battle cancer by providing one on one mentorship with someone who has already battled and beat that same cancer. It is one of the largest organizations of its kind in the world. --Jordan Guernsey Founder of MoldingBox--How did the CEO and founder of a multimillion dollar company handle both personally and professionally being diagnosed with Stage 3 Melanoma. He said it was the best thing that ever happened to him. There are also featured interviews with the founders of SkyMall, Wistia, Noah's Bagels (Einsteins) and many more!
